Business support for Northenden Community School

Posted: 02/08/2018

Northenden-based essential business services provider, kinex, supported their local area by providing matched funding for the Northenden Community School summer fair. The fair was run by the parent-teacher association, known as the Friends of Northenden Community School.

Through their Community Support Scheme, kinex pledged to match the funding of the games activities, presenting £400 in the final assembly of the year.

On the donation, headteacher, Mr Ian Beard, commented: “We are very grateful to kinex for their generous support in providing matched funding for our summer fair activities. It is wonderful to have the support of a local company and their employees, and for them to recognise the hard work of our parent-teacher association and the needs of the school in this way. Thank you, kinex, from everyone at Northenden Community school.”

Kinex’s PR and content manager, Molly Chong, added: We are always looking for new ways to support not only our local area but also nationally through the kinex community support scheme.

“The parent-teacher association work tirelessly to support Northenden Community school in various ways, and we were extremely proud to be able to add to this in a small way. Presenting the cheque in assembly to so many smiling faces has already become a highlight since joining kinex.”

Funds from the day are going towards refurbishment of the ITC Suite, upgrading the computers used by all pupils at the school.
